The Weigh maintenance team provide a specialist maintenance, quality assurance and development service for a wide range of weighs and weighing equipment across the Speciality business. Although based at Rotherham site, services are also provided for Stocksbridge, and Brinsworth.

The Role of theWeigh Maintenance Technician
- The team are responsible for ensuring all weighing equipment is in compliance with relevant company / statutory standards and accreditations for customer quality assurances.
- The vacancy is for a technician with specific engineering knowledge and skills to undertake the maintenance and quality assurance procedures for the weighing equipment across the Liberty Speciality Steel sites.
- The Technician must have the ability to undertake routine calibration and maintenance of Weighing systems including.
- Weighbridges
- Mechanical Scales
- Electronic Weigh heads
- Electronic Scales
- Weigh Platforms
- Crane Weighs
Requirements Of The Weigh Maintenance Technician
- Technicians should be apprentice trained, BTEC and / or NVQ Level 3 (Electrical or Mechatronics) and ideally have experience in maintaining and calibrating Weighing equipment.
- Team members must be able to understand safe working procedures and apply recognised safety practices to each task they are undertaking including the use of appropriate personal protective equipment and Point of work risk assessments.
- Team members must be self-motivated and highly flexible. They are required to work unsupervised and deliver a first-class customer service in accordance with departmental goals and KPIs.
- Weighing equipment must conform to board of trade standards and records of proof of compliance with accreditations and ISO standards must be maintained.
- Key competencies are a methodical approach to work with attention to detail, analytical and problem-solving skills, decision-making skills, and effective verbal communication.
- A current UK driving license is essential.
